Job Description:

We’re looking for experienced and driven principal security professionals to join our STORM security research group and help shape the security posture of Microsoft Specialized Cloud systems from the ground up. As part of our mission to embed security into all the development phases, you’ll lead design reviews, threat modeling, and security assessments across a wide range of technologies - from OS internals and virtualization to cloud platforms, containerized environments, and application security. This is a high-impact role for security professionals who thrive on technical depth, cross-team collaboration, and influencing secure design at scale.

Job Responsibility:

  • Lead security design and architecture reviews as well as threat modeling engagements for complex systems
  • Identify architectural vulnerabilities and guide engineering teams towards secure design patterns
  • Collaborate with security teams to identify vulnerabilities and embed security early in the product lifecycle
  • Communicate findings clearly to both technical and non-technical stakeholders
  • Drive security hardenings and security-driven redesign to improve security posture
  • Mentor engineers and promote a culture of security-first thinking

Requirements:

  • Expertise structured threat modeling and architectural risk analysis
  • Deep knowledge in one or more of the following: Operating System internals (Windows/Linux), memory management, and secure boot
  • Virtualization, Cloud Architecture, and Container security
  • Application Security principles and secure software development practices across microservices, APIs, and distributed systems
  • Cloud-native services and their security implications (e.g., identity, secrets management, service mesh, serverless)
  • 10+ years in security engineering, architecture, or related roles
  • Demonstrated success in leading security reviews or threat modeling for large-scale systems
  • Prior experience in driving and managing internal security initiatives and integrating Secure Development Lifecycle (SDLC) concepts
  • Track record of identifying and mitigating vulnerabilities in OS, cloud, or infrastructure components
  • Proficiency in secure coding and code reviews
  • Familiarity with fuzzing and exploitation techniques
